The representative of the Central Election Commission, Uzarbek Zhilkybaev, along with an employee from the election organization department, traveled to New Delhi, India, to participate in an international conference dedicated to issues of democracy and elections.

According to the press service of the CEC, this event is organized by the Election Commission of India (ECI) in collaboration with the Indian International Institute of Democracy and Election Management (IIIDEM) and International IDEA. The conference is taking place as part of India's presidency in this international organization in 2026.

The meeting gathered representatives from election management bodies of International IDEA member countries and other states, aimed at discussing current challenges, opportunities in electoral administration, as well as sharing experiences and best practices.

During the conference, CEC members also participated in a closed plenary session, where key areas of work for International IDEA member countries were discussed.
